require "net/http"
require "json"
require "openssl"
# Interface for connecting with M2X API service.
#
# This class provides convenience methods to access M2X most common resources.
# It can also be used to access any endpoint directly like this:
#
# m2x = M2X::Client.new("<YOUR-API-KEY>")
# m2x.get("/some_path")
#
class M2X::Client
DEFAULT_API_BASE = "https://api-m2x.att.com".freeze
DEFAULT_API_VERSION = "v2".freeze
CA_FILE = File.expand_path("../cacert.pem", __FILE__)
USER_AGENT = "M2X-Ruby/#{M2X::Client::VERSION} #{RUBY_ENGINE}/#{RUBY_VERSION} (#{RUBY_PLATFORM})".freeze
attr_accessor :api_key
attr_accessor :api_base
attr_accessor :api_version
attr_reader :last_response
def initialize(api_key=nil, api_base=nil)
@api_key = api_key
@api_base = api_base
@api_version = api_version
end
# Returns the status of the M2X system.
#
# The response to this endpoint is an object in which each of its attributes
# represents an M2X subsystem and its current status.
def status
get("/status")
end
# Obtain a Collection from M2X
#
# This method instantiates an instance of Collection and calls `Collection#view`
# method, returning the collection instance with all its attributes initialized
def collection(id)
M2X::Client::Collection.new(self, "id" => id).tap(&:view)
end
# Creates a new collection on M2X with the specified parameters
def create_collection(params)
M2X::Client::Collection.create!(self, params)
end
# Retrieve the list of collections accessible by the authenticated API key
#
# See M2X::Client::Collection.list for more details
def collections(params={})
M2X::Client::Collection.list(self, params)
end
# Obtain a Device from M2X
#
# This method instantiates an instance of Device and calls `Device#view`
# method, returning the device instance with all its attributes initialized
def device(id)
M2X::Client::Device.new(self, "id" => id).tap(&:view)
end
# Creates a new device on M2X with the specified parameters
def create_device(params)
M2X::Client::Device.create!(self, params)
end
# Retrieve the list of devices accessible by the authenticated API key
#
# See M2X::Client::Device.list for more details
def devices(params={})
M2X::Client::Device.list(self, params)
end
# Retrieve the list of devices accessible by the authenticated API key that
# meet the search criteria.
#
# See M2X::Client::Device.search for more details
def search_devices(params={})
M2X::Client::Device.list(self, params)
end
# Search the catalog of public Devices.
#
# This allows unauthenticated users to search Devices from other users that
# have been marked as public, allowing them to read public Device metadata,
# locations, streams list, and view each Devices' stream metadata and its
# values.
#
# See M2X::Client::Device.catalog for more details
def device_catalog(params={})
M2X::Client::Device.catalog(self, params)
end
# Obtain a Distribution from M2X
#
# This method instantiates an instance of Distribution and calls
# `Distribution#view` method, returning the device instance with all
# its attributes initialized
def distribution(id)
M2X::Client::Distribution.new(self, "id" => id).tap(&:view)
end
# Creates a new device distribution on M2X with the specified parameters
def create_distribution(params)
M2X::Client::Distribution.create!(self, params)
end
# Retrieve list of device distributions accessible by the authenticated
# API key.
#
# See M2X::Client::Distribution.list for more details
def distributions(params={})
M2X::Client::Distribution.list(self, params)
end
# Obtain a Job from M2X
#
# This method instantiates an instance of Job and calls `Job#view`
# method, returning the job instance with all its attributes initialized
def job(id)
M2X::Client::Job.new(self, "id" => id).tap(&:view)
end
# Obtain an API Key from M2X
#
# This method instantiates an instance of Key and calls
# `Key#view` method, returning the key instance with all
# its attributes initialized
def key(key)
M2X::Client::Key.new(self, "key" => key).tap(&:view)
end
# Create a new API Key
#
# Note that, according to the parameters sent, you can create a
# Master API Key or a Device/Stream API Key.
#
# See M2X::Client::Key.create! for more details
def create_key(params)
M2X::Client::Key.create!(self, params)
end
# Retrieve list of keys associated with the user account.
#
# See M2X::Client::Key.list for more details
def keys
M2X::Client::Key.list(self)
end
def time
get("/time").json
end
def time_seconds
get("/time/seconds").raw
end
def time_millis
get("/time/millis").raw
end
def time_iso8601
get("/time/iso8601").raw
end
# Define methods for accessing M2X REST API
[:get, :post, :put, :delete, :head, :options, :patch].each do |verb|
define_method verb do |path, qs=nil, params=nil, headers=nil|
request(verb, path, qs, params, headers)
end
end
private
def request(verb, path, qs=nil, params=nil, headers=nil)
url = URI.parse(File.join(api_base, versioned(path)))
url.query = URI.encode_www_form(qs) unless qs.nil? || qs.empty?
headers = default_headers.merge(headers || {})
body = if params
headers["Content-Type"] ||= "application/x-www-form-urlencoded"
case headers["Content-Type"]
when "application/json" then JSON.dump(params)
when "application/x-www-form-urlencoded" then URI.encode_www_form(params)
else
raise ArgumentError, "Unrecognized Content-Type `#{headers["Content-Type"]}`"
end
end
options = {}
options.merge!(use_ssl: true, verify_mode: OpenSSL::SSL::VERIFY_PEER, ca_file: CA_FILE) if url.scheme == "https"
path = url.path
path << "?#{url.query}" if url.query
res = Net::HTTP.start(url.host, url.port, options) do |http|
http.send_request(verb.to_s.upcase, path, body, headers)
end
@last_response = Response.new(res)
end
def api_base
@api_base ||= DEFAULT_API_BASE
end
def api_version
@api_version ||= DEFAULT_API_VERSION
end
def versioned(path)
versioned?(path) ? path : "/#{api_version}#{path}"
end
def versioned?(path)
path =~ /^\/v\d+\//
end
def default_headers
@headers ||= { "User-Agent" => USER_AGENT }.tap do |headers|
headers["X-M2X-KEY"] = @api_key if @api_key
end
end
end
